Poor Material Selection
When it concerns roof installment, selecting the wrong materials can lead to pricey issues down the line. You could think that any type of roof covering material will do, yet that's a common false impression. It's critical to select products that match your local climate and the particular demands of your home.
As an example, if you reside in a location with heavy rain or snow, choosing asphalt shingles may not be the best option. Instead, consider even more sturdy choices like metal or slate.
In addition, focus on the high quality of the materials you're taking into consideration. Affordable products may save you money upfront, but they frequently lack longevity and can result in constant repair work or replacements.
You must also consider the style of your home and make certain the materials you pick will certainly maintain its visual allure.
Lastly, do not forget to consult with specialists. They can offer beneficial understandings and suggest products that follow neighborhood building ordinance.
Investing time in proper material selection now can assist you prevent headaches and expenditures in the future, making your roof covering task a success.
Inadequate Flashing Installment
Selecting the best products isn't the only variable that can lead to roofing problems; poor flashing setup can likewise create significant concerns. Flashing is critical for directing water away from at risk locations, such as smokeshafts, skylights, and roof valleys. If it's not mounted appropriately, you risk water invasion, which can bring about mold and mildew growth and structural damages.
When you set up blinking, ensure it's the right kind for your roof's design and the neighborhood climate. As an example, metal blinking is typically a lot more durable than plastic in areas with hefty rain or snow. Make certain the flashing overlaps appropriately and is protected snugly to stop spaces where water can leak through.
You must additionally take note of the installment angle. Flashing must be placed to route water away from your house, not towards it.
If you're not sure concerning the installation process or the materials needed, speak with a specialist. They can help identify the very best blinking choices and ensure everything is mounted correctly, securing your home from prospective water damage.
Taking these actions can conserve you time, cash, and headaches down the road.
Neglecting Ventilation Demands
While lots of property owners focus on the visual and architectural elements of roofing system installation, neglecting air flow demands can lead to significant lasting effects. Appropriate air flow is essential for regulating temperature and dampness degrees in your attic, stopping concerns like mold development, timber rot, and ice dams. If you don't set up adequate air flow, you're setting your roof covering up for failure.
To prevent this error, initially, analyze your home's particular ventilation demands. This combination allows hot air to escape while cooler air enters, maintaining your attic space comfy.
Likewise, consider the kind of roof covering material you have actually selected. Some materials may need extra air flow approaches. Double-check your local building regulations for air flow standards, as they can differ considerably.
Lastly, do not forget to examine your air flow system frequently. Clogs from debris or insulation can impede air movement, so maintain those vents clear.
